Sec. 7-159b – Pre-application review of use of property. Notwithstanding any other provision of the general statutes, 
prior to the submission of an application for use of property under chapters 124, 126, 440 and 541 or any other provision 
of the general statutes authorizing an authority, commission, department or agency of a municipality to issue a permit or 
approval for use of such property, such authority, commission, department or agency or authorized agent thereof may 
separately, jointly, or in any combination, conduct a pre-application review of a proposed project with the applicant at 
the applicant's request. Such pre-application review and any results or information obtained from it may not be appealed 
under any provision of the general statutes, and shall not be binding on the applicant or any authority, commission, 
department, agency or other official having jurisdiction to review the proposed project.

The Waterford Conservation Commission, in their capacity as the Town's Inland Wetland 
Agency, hereby authorizes the applicant to conduct regulated activities in designated areas 
located at 18 Cinderella Lane, Quaker Hill, CT, which are subject to jurisdiction in accordance 
with CT General Statutes, Section 22a-36 through 22a-45, inclusive, as amended, and the 
Waterford Inland Wetlands and Watercourses regulations. 
This permit is a grant of approval to conduct the following regulated activities: 
1. Clearing, excavation and grading of@7 ,000 sq. ft. of upland review area 
east of a forested wetland for construction of a new house and on-site 
septic system. 
These regulated activities are associated with the construction of a proposed residential structure 
served by on-site septic and well on property located at 18 Cinderella Lane, Quaker Hill, 
Connecticut. The proposed development is shown on a plan entitled; "Randazzo Residence, 
Septic System Design Plan, 18 Cinderella Lane, Quaker Hill, Connecticut", revised thru 
5/7/2025, prepared by CLA Engineers, Inc. 
The Conservation Commission authorizes the activity with the following conditions of approval 
to minimize impacts associated with the proposed regulated activity and protect the inland 
wetlands and watercourses on this site: 
SPECIAL CONDITIONS: 
1. The authorized limits of clearing shall be marked on the site and inspected by the 
Commission's agent for consistency with the approved plan prior to the start of site work. 
2. A wetland non-encroachment boundary is designated at the limits of authorized clearing 
shown east of the wetland boundary to provide a vegetated buffer adjacent to inland wetland 
resources. No activity, including but not limited to filling, grading, clearing or removal of 
vegetation shall be conducted within the wetland non-encroachment area without specific 
authorization from the Conservation Commission. 
3. The wetland non-encroachment area boundary shall be marked on site with non-
encroachment area markers provided by the Conservation Commission affixed to trees or to 
4 x 4 inch posts. 
4. The existing gravel access trail located east of the wetland boundary is to be abandoned and 
allowed to re-vegetate in accordance with the approved plan.

STANDARD CONDITIONS: 
1. The Conservation Commission's agent shall be notified at least 48 hours prior to 
commencement of any regulated activity. 
2. Final stabilization of disturbed soil areas, including all temporary and permanent 
soil disturbances, shall be stabilized with the application of loam, seed and 
appropriate erosion control measures. 
3. At all times during site work and until soil areas are stabilized, the applicant shall 
install and maintain erosion and sediment control measures such as fabric filter 
fence, staked hay bales or other measures deemed necessary by the Commission's 
agent to prevent erosion and sedimentation impacts to wetlands and watercourses. 
4. Erosion control and soil stabilization measures shall comply with the approved 
plans and the guidelines as established in the Connecticut Guidelines for Soil 
Erosion and Sediment Control, 2002, CTDEEP Bulletin 34. 
5. Upon direction of the Commission's agent, erosion and sediment control 
measures shall be removed by the applicant following stabilization of the site. 
All work and all regulated activities conducted pursuant to this authorization shall be consistent 
with the terms and conditions of this permit. Any structures, excavation, deposition of fill, 
obstructions of flow, encroachments or other regulated activities not specifically identified and 
authorized herein shall constitute a violation of this permit and may result in permit 
modification, suspension or revocation. 
In the event that any additional wetland or watercourse regulated activities are required as a 
result of other agency permitting to suppo11 the proposed activity, the Waterford Conservation 
Commission reserves the right to reconsider the proposed regulated activity and may require 
modifications to minimize the impact to wetland resources. 
In evaluating this application, the Commission has relied on information provided by the 
applicant. If such information subsequently proves to be false, incomplete and/or inaccurate, this 
permit may be modified, suspended or revoked. 
This permit shall be valid for a period of 5 years. Permit extensions may be authorized in 
accordance with CT General Statutes § 22a-36 through 22a-45 inclusive. If the regulated 
activity is not completed within this time frame, the permit may be held to be invalid by the 
Conservation Commission or the applicant may be required to petition the Commission for an 
extension or re-issuance of the permit. The Commission may require the applicant to furnish 
additional information at that time.

On behalf of the property owner, please accept this Statement of Use for the proposed construction 
and occupancy of a single-family detached dwelling at 18 Cinderella Lane, Waterford, 
Connecticut, Map 32, Block 13, Lot 94. This is a permitted principal use in the R-20 Medium 
Density Residential District under Section 4.1 of the Waterford Zoning Regulations. 
 
The lot area of 113,256 square feet (2.6 acres) exceeds the minimum required 25,000 square feet 
and complies with all applicable R-20 zoning requirements, including setbacks, height, and 
coverage. Proposed building coverage is 2.3 percent, well below the maximum permitted 25 
percent, and proposed impermeable coverage is 4 percent, also below the maximum. 
 
Off-street parking is provided in compliance with Sections 4.7 and 20.3 of the regulations, with 
two spaces for the single-family dwelling. Landscaped yard areas will be maintained in keeping 
with the residential character of the neighborhood. 
 
The dwelling will be served by public water and a private septic system. The septic system design 
and associated plan, prepared by CLA Engineers, was reviewed and approved by Ledge Light 
Health District on July 14, 2025 as compliant with the Connecticut Public Health Code Section 
19-13-8103. The LLHD approval also includes specific notes and recommendations for 
installation and future maintenance of the system to ensure protection of public health and 
groundwater. 
 
Inland wetlands are present on the property, and the proposed activities have been reviewed and 
approved by the Waterford Conservation Commission under Inland Wetlands Permit C-25-05, 
issued June 12, 2025. This approval authorizes regulated activities in approximately 7,000 square 
feet of the upland review area, subject to conditions including establishing and marking a non-
encroachment buffer, abandoning an existing gravel trail east of the wetlands, maintaining erosion 
and sediment controls, and preserving a vegetated buffer adjacent to the wetlands and stream.
